Tip of the Day: Create a Support System

Tell your family and friends about your decision to take online classes. This built-in support system will help you tremendously since there will be times you’ll need someone to cover your commitments at home or work. It’s important that you take the appropriate time to study and finish your assignments without feeling frazzled or overwhelmed with an increased workload. Good family and friends will understand that unnecessary distractions will only hurt the quality of your work and your ability to get things done.

Also, having a “go-to” support network gives you the chance to talk about what you’re going through with your classes. Whether it’s an assignment you don’t understand, or an unrelenting professor, in the end it will strengthen your commitment and focus for finishing the degree program.
